Output 3b684d659ee22cd5db4bb8b19a2f86bb04c0ec5ffd10c0e4ba843a19713844c5:5

value
611280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aab87475ec8d916f5f02df4e5c3e122d99d3b2d OP_EQUAL
address
39xSDp6yVG7doFVZN4K9zvcaY6p2hk6gQM
transaction
3b684d659ee22cd5db4bb8b19a2f86bb04c0ec5ffd10c0e4ba843a19713844c5